Polaris General XP vs Polaris XPedition: ATV Comparison
If you're looking for a side-by-side ATV for sale that's ready to tackle the great outdoors, you've probably come across two popular options from Polaris: the Polaris General XP and the Polaris XPedition. These ATVs offer different features and capabilities to cater to various off-road enthusiasts, and choosing the right one depends on your specific needs and preferences. Let’s compare the Polaris General XP and the Polaris XPedition across several key categories to help you make an informed decision.
Performance
Let's kick things off with the heart of any off-road ATV – its performance capabilities.
Polaris General XP:
The Polaris General XP is designed for those who crave power and speed. It typically comes with a powerful engine, such as a 1000cc ProStar twin-cylinder engine, which delivers impressive horsepower and torque. Its sport-inspired suspension and high-performance shocks offer a smoother ride and better handling, making it ideal for adrenaline junkies and riders who enjoy pushing their limits.
Polaris XPedition:
The Polaris XPedition, on the other hand, is more about utility and versatility. It typically features a reliable single-cylinder engine, providing adequate power for hauling and towing. While it may not match the General XP in terms of raw speed, it shines when it comes to payload capacity and towing capabilities. If you need a workhorse for tasks like hauling firewood or towing trailers, the XPedition is a strong contender.
Comfort and Interior
Comfort matters, especially when you're spending long hours on the trails or using your ATV for work.
Polaris General XP:
The General XP usually offers more comfortable seating with plush, supportive seats, and a well-appointed interior. It often comes equipped with features like premium audio systems, GPS navigation, and a stylish, automotive-inspired design. Whether you're hitting the trails for fun or embarking on a day-long adventure, the General XP prioritizes rider comfort.
Polaris XPedition:
While the XPedition's interior is practical, it's not as luxurious as the General XP. The focus here is on functionality, with durable seats and easy-to-clean surfaces. It's designed to withstand rugged use and weather conditions, making it an excellent choice for outdoor enthusiasts who value utility and reliability over luxury.
Utility and Cargo
If you plan to use your ATV for work or need ample cargo space for gear, this category is crucial.
Polaris General XP:
The General XP offers a reasonable amount of cargo space, but it's not its primary focus. It's better suited for recreational riders who occasionally need to transport gear or supplies. You can find aftermarket storage solutions to enhance its cargo capacity, but it's not the UTV's primary selling point.
Polaris XPedition:
The XPedition excels in this department. It often features a larger cargo bed, higher payload capacity, and the ability to tow heavy loads. Whether you're hauling equipment for a hunting trip or carrying tools for a remote job site, the XPedition's utility-focused design makes it a reliable partner.
